Tips for a Healthy Diet During Illness: Nourish Your Body Wisely

Introduction:
Maintaining a healthy diet during illness is paramount for supporting the body’s healing process. When facing health challenges, nutrition plays a crucial role in providing the necessary fuel and nutrients to boost the immune system and aid recovery. In this article, we’ll explore valuable tips for ensuring a nourishing diet during times of illness.

Understanding Nutritional Needs During Illness:
Illness can impact the body’s nutritional needs, often requiring adjustments to the diet. Understanding these changes is the first step toward crafting a nutrition plan that supports the body’s healing mechanisms.

Prioritizing Nutrient-Dense Foods:
During illness, it’s essential to focus on nutrient-dense foods that provide a high concentration of v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ants. Fresh fruits, vegetables, lean proteins, and whole grains are excellent choices to support the body’s nutritional requirements.

Hydration: A Vital Component of Recovery:
Staying well-hydrated is crucial during illness. Adequate fluid intake helps maintain bodily functions, supports the immune system, and prevents dehydration. Consider consuming water, herbal teas, and broths to stay hydrated and promote recovery.

Adapting to Changes in Appetite:
Illness can often alter appetite and taste preferences. It’s important to adapt to these changes by exploring different food options, trying new recipes, and prioritizing foods that are appealing during this time. Maintaining an enjoyable eating experience can aid in sustaining a healthy diet.

Balancing Macronutrients:
A balanced intake of macronutrients—proteins, carbohydrates, and fats—is vital for overall health and recovery. Proteins support tissue repair, carbohydrates provide energy, and healthy fats contribute to the body’s essential functions. Balancing these elements aids in optimal nutrition during illness.

Addressing Dietary Restrictions:
Some illnesses may come with specific dietary restrictions or considerations. It’s crucial to adhere to any guidelines provided by healthcare professionals. Working closely with healthcare providers and nutritionists can help tailor a diet that meets individual health needs.

Incorporating Supplements When Necessary:
During illness, the body’s demand for certain nutrients may increase. In cases where dietary intake may be insufficient, supplements can be beneficial. However, it’s essential to consult with healthcare professionals before incorporating any supplements into the diet.

Creating a Supportive Eating Environment:
Establishing a supportive eating environment can positively impact the overall well-being of individuals during illness. This includes setting up a comfortable space for meals, incorporating soothing foods, and engaging in mindful eating practices to enhance the dining experience.

Seeking Professional Guidance:
For individuals facing complex health challenges, seeking guidance from healthcare professionals, including dietitians and nutritionists, is crucial. These experts can provide personalized advice, address specific dietary concerns, and ensure that the nutritional plan aligns with the individual’s overall treatment and recovery goals.
